ONLINE PRIMARY SCHOOL


Saving Grace Educations’s CAPS Primary School follows the Foundation and Intermediate phase requirements as set out by the National Curriculum.

Grades 1-3 learners will complete all four required subjects; English Home Language, Afrikaans First Additional Language, Mathematics and Life Skills. or English First Additional Language, Afrikaans Huistaal, Wiskunde or Lewenswaardighede.‍

Grades 4-7 learners will complete all the six required subjects; English Home Language, Afrikaans First Additional Language, Life Skills, Mathematics, Natural Sciences & Technology, and Social Sciences or English First Additional Language, Afrikaans Huistaal, Wiskunde, Lewenswaardighede,natuurwetenskap en tegnologie, Sosiale wetenskap.

ONLINE HIGH SCHOOL


Saving Grace Education’s CAPS high school School follows the Senior and FET phase requirements as set out by the National Curriculum.‍

Grades 8-9 learners will have access to all nine compulsory CAPS subjects; Afrikaans First Additional Language, Economic Management Systems, English, Life Orientation, Mathematics, Natural Sciences, Social Sciences, Technology, and Visual Arts.‍

Important notes for parents and guardians

  • Your children must complete all assignments/tests/exams for a comprehensive portfolio of work. If your child is learning with the help of a tutor, the tutor must ensure that when your children returns to a mainstream school, they retain their portfolio to present.
  • All students must complete termly assessments and report cards will be issued to each student at the end of every term..
  • You must register your children for a complete grade.
  • If you plan to homeschool your children, you should register with the Provincial Education Department (PED) and follow the conditions the Department of Basic Education sets.
